The brief

Military operations have continued for 13 consecutive nights, with U.S. forces conducting strikes against Iran. Recent activity includes Iranian targeting of Kuwait, Jordan, Bahrain, and Erbil. Reports also indicate fatalities following U.S. strikes in Ahvaz.

Coverage from outlets including CNN, Al Jazeera, and NBC News highlights the increasing regional scope of the conflict. The Wall Street Journal and Time Magazine note that the current U.S. administration is weighing a potential massive increase in military operations, while GOP hawks advocate for expanded efforts. Markets have responded to these developments, with CNBC and Fox News reporting fluctuations in crude oil prices.

Attention remains on whether the U.S. will authorize a larger-scale attack. Current reporting indicates that frozen Iranian assets have been identified as a funding source for damaged ships and cargo. Ongoing tensions regarding shipping routes in the Strait of Hormuz and the Red Sea remain a primary focus for future developments.
